Research Proposal Presentation Title

Research on the Greenhouse Gas effect in Vancouver


Student researchers

Josh Xu

Rachel Han

Yolanda Sun

Victor Cui

What is your research question?

How does the citizen's view of individual contributions relate to their willingness to reduce the Greenhouse Gas effect in Vancouver?

Research proposal keywords or concepts

  1. Greenhouse gas effect
  2. Individual contribution
  3. Awareness

How would you summarize your proposed research idea?

Our proposal is about the study of people’s awareness and willingness to make some changes to the Greenhouse gas effect. This study would be carried out by having participants fill out the surveys, and we would analyze the data to see the correlation between awareness and willingness.
